This simulation will be examining geriatric suicide awareness and assessment. Within the scenario, you will be playing the role of the nurse (Jack) and working with your patient Wei Ing.

Learning Objectives:

1. Identify risk factors, warning signs and symptoms of suicide risk in older adults.
2. Interpret subjective and objective data to assess suicide risk in older adults.
3. Apply risk management strategies for suicide risk reduction to older adults.

Evalution/Validation:

This simulation’s scenario and script were formally peer-reviewed by two external institutions, then the final simulation was pilot tested by several students on a student testing committee then as part of the Virtu-WIL Student Program’s rollout.
